4.2 Starting and Stopping the Engine

To start the engine, ensure the parking brake is engaged and the mower deck is disengaged. Turn the ignition key to the “start” position and allow the engine to warm up briefly. For stopping, reduce speed, disengage the mower deck, and turn the ignition to “off.” Always follow proper shutdown procedures to avoid damage or injury, as outlined in the manual’s safety section.

4.3 Mowing Techniques and Tips

For efficient mowing, maintain a consistent pattern and overlap passes slightly to ensure even cutting. Adjust blade height based on grass type and season. Leave grass clippings on the lawn to act as a natural fertilizer. Mow when the grass is dry to prevent clumping and achieve a cleaner cut. Regularly clean the mower deck to maintain performance and extend equipment life.

5.1 Routine Maintenance Tasks

Regular maintenance ensures your Craftsman tractor lawn mower performs efficiently. Check oil levels before each use, sharpen blades seasonally, and inspect tire pressure monthly. Clean the mower deck after each use to prevent grass buildup, which can reduce cutting performance. Lubricate moving parts and replace air filters as recommended to maintain engine health and prevent premature wear.

5.2 Blade Care and Replacement

Proper blade care is crucial for maintaining your Craftsman tractor lawn mower’s performance. Sharpen blades regularly to ensure clean cuts and prevent grass tear. Inspect blades for damage or wear; replace them immediately if damaged. Use genuine Craftsman replacement blades for compatibility. Always disconnect the spark plug before servicing the blades to ensure safety. Clean and store blades properly during off-seasons to prevent rust.

8.2 Winter Preparation Tips

Drain old fuel and replace with fresh to prevent degradation. Change the oil to ensure engine longevity. Protect the battery by disconnecting and storing in a cool, dry place. Clean the mower deck and apply rust-inhibiting spray. Use a breathable cover to shield from moisture. Regularly inspect stored equipment to maintain functionality and ensure it’s ready for the next mowing season.
